#d29c2d h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#d29c2d is composed of 82.4% red, 61.2%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 25.7% magenta, 78.6%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 40.4 degrees, a saturation of 64.7% and a lightness of 50%. #d29c2d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ff5a with #a53900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

● #d29c2d color description : Strong orange.
The hexadecimal color #d29c2d has RGB values of R:210, G:156, B:45 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.26, Y:0.79,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13802541.
